Step-by-Step Overview to Stem Cell Therapy in Denver

Comprehending the procedure helps you feel much more certain and prepared. While every treatment plan is personalized, the majority of Denver stem cell therapy trips follow a similar framework from first examination to long‑term follow‑up.

Initial examination and medical history

Your browse through starts with an in-depth testimonial of your signs, previous injuries, imaging (X‑rays, MRIs), and previous treatments. The objective is to recognize what has actually functioned, what has actually stopped working, and what your long‑term objectives are-- whether that is winter sports without pain, avoiding a knee replacement, or just walking the canine conveniently once again. Physical exam and diagnostic imaging review

A medical professional performs a focused physical examination, examining range of activity, stability, toughness, and locations of tenderness. They evaluate existing imaging and, if required, might advise updated pictures to ensure your joint or spine issue appropriates for stem cell therapy instead of calling for urgent medical care. Personalized treatment planning

Based upon your condition, your provider clarifies which regenerative options are suitable. This might consist of stem cells from your very own bone marrow or adipose (body fat), top quality donor umbilical cord cells, PRP, or a mix (a powerful harmony frequently branded as acCELLerate ™ in the regenerative field). You talk about anticipated benefits, dangers, and timeline. Cell collection (if using your very own stem cells)

When utilizing your very own cells, a small amount of bone marrow or adipose tissue is collected in a managed, sterilized setup. This is usually done under regional anesthesia with measures in position to maintain you comfy. The sample is then refined to focus one of the most regenerative elements. Preparing the regenerative solution

In the lab, your stem cells and/or PRP are separated and concentrated. This step is essential: higher-quality prep work sustains a lot more reliable tissue repair service. The last solution is customized for your certain joint, tendon, or back region. Precise image-guided injection

The regenerative cells are infused straight right into the broken location utilizing real-time imaging advice, such as ultrasound or fluoroscopy. This aids make certain accurate placement within the knee, hip, shoulder, back, or other target framework, making the most of the potential for purposeful healing. Recovery and early healing period

Many people walk out of the office the very same day. You may experience some discomfort or light swelling for a number of days. Activity constraints are normally temporary and concentrated on safeguarding the treated area while very early healing starts. Rehabilitation and dynamic activity

A tailored home workout plan or physical therapy program frequently complies with treatment. In Denver's energetic population, this step is critical. Steady conditioning, mobility job, and pose training assist your body make the most of the regenerative therapy. Follow-up and long-term results

Over the next 3-- 6 months, lots of clients report reductions suffering and improvements in function as tissue continues to renovate. Follow-up check outs track your progress, readjust activity levels, and determine whether extra therapies are proper.

This detailed technique is created to provide your body the most effective chance to recover normally, with clear expectations at every phase-- from the initial call to getting back on the trail, bike, or ski incline.

How is stem cell therapy various from cortisone injections?

Cortisone (steroid) shots are created to reduce swelling and pain in the short term, yet they do not repair broken cells and can often damage frameworks with duplicated use. Stem cell therapy concentrates on supporting real regrowth of cartilage material, ligament, or tendon tissue, going for longer-lasting improvements rather than quick signs and symptom alleviation.
